Surah An-Nur — 24:54 Sign in to save
قُلۡ أَطِيعُواْ ٱللَّهَ وَأَطِيعُواْ ٱلرَّسُولَۖ فَإِن تَوَلَّوۡاْ فَإِنَّمَا عَلَيۡهِ مَا حُمِّلَ وَعَلَيۡكُم مَّا حُمِّلۡتُمۡۖ وَإِن تُطِيعُوهُ تَهۡتَدُواْۚ وَمَا عَلَى ٱلرَّسُولِ إِلَّا ٱلۡبَلَٰغُ ٱلۡمُبِينُ
Say, “Obey Allah and obey the Messenger. But if you turn away, then he is only responsible for his duty and you are responsible for yours. And if you obey him, you will be ˹rightly˺ guided. The Messenger’s duty is only to deliver ˹the message˺ clearly.”

Commentary

O Messenger! Say to these hypocrites: “Obey Allah and His Messenger both physically and spiritually. If you turn away from their obedience as you have been commanded, then his responsibility is only to convey the message as he has been tasked, whereas the responsibility you have been tasked with is to obey and implement whatever he has brought. If you obey him in whatever he commands you to do and refrain from whatever he prevents you from, you shall be guided to the truth. The Messenger’s responsibility is only to convey the message clearly, not to carry you onto guidance or force you upon it.”
